在 HTML 文档中包含元数据
要在 HTML 文档中包含元数据,我们使用 <meta> 标签。元数据提供有关 HTML 文档的重要信息。它用于添加值对以描述 HTML 文档的属性,例如文档作者、关键字列表、过期日期、作者姓名等。
元数据仅包含一个标签,即开始标签 <meta>。元数据在其属性中携带信息。<meta> 标签不会改变文档的物理外观,即使我们在基于信息的网页文档中包含一个或多个元标签。
语法
以下是 meta 标签在 HTML 中的用法:
<meta attribute-name="value">
特性
以下是使用 <meta> 标签时需要注意的重要事项。
HTML 中的 <meta> 数据不可见,但可以被机器解析。
它只是帮助我们提供有关 HTML 文档的附加信息。
我们添加 <meta> 标签是为了搜索引擎优化。
<meta> 标签被网页浏览器、搜索引擎和其他网站使用。
我们将把 meta 标签写在 head 部分。
Meta 标签的属性
以下是 <meta> 标签用于执行操作的属性。
name − 定义属性的名称。
http-equiv − 用于获取 HTTP 响应消息头。
content − 指定属性值。
charset − 指定 HTML 文件的字符编码。
scheme − 它确定可用于解读内容属性值的方案。
示例
以下示例演示了 <meta> 标签的用法:
<html> <head> <title>HTML meta tag</title> <meta name="keywords" content="HTML, meta tag, metadata" /> <meta charset="utf-8" name="viewport" content="width=device-width, initial-scale=1.0"> <meta name="description" content="Description of the document" /> <meta http-equiv="refresh" content="10" /> </head> <body style="background-color:orange"> <p> Meta data used to add value pairs for describing the properties of HTML documents, like document author, list of keywords, expiry date, author name, etc.</p> </body> </html>
有不同的方法可以实现 <meta> 标签,可以使用以下属性值:
突出显示重要关键字
提供网页说明
文档修订日期
自动刷新
指定网页作者
突出显示重要关键字
meta 标签提供网页上存在的关键字,网页浏览器使用这些关键字根据搜索结果对页面进行排名。为了优化内容的 SEO 排名,我们使用搜索引擎优化。
示例
在以下示例中,我们尝试突出显示关键字:
<!DOCTYPE html> <html> <head> <meta name="keywords" content="Meta Tags, Metadata" /> </head> <body> <p>Welcome to TutorialsPoint</p> </body> </html>
为网页提供说明
网页的简短说明可以包含在 meta 标签中,这有助于在互联网上对页面进行排名。
示例
在以下示例中,我们尝试使用 <meta> 标签提供网站说明:
<!DOCTYPE html> <html> <head> <!-- meta tag starts --> <meta name="keywords" content="Meta Tags, Metadata" /> <meta name="description" content="Tutorials Point is a leading Ed Tech company " /> <!-- meta tag ends --> </head> <body> <p>TutorialsPoint.com</p> </body> </html>
文档修订日期
<meta> 标签还可以提供有关上次更新文档的信息,这在刷新网页时可帮助不同的网页浏览器。
示例
在这里,我们尝试使用 <meta> 标签检索有关上次更新的信息:
<!DOCTYPE html> <html> <head> <meta name="keywords" content="Meta Tags, Metadata" /> <meta name="description" content="Learn about Meta Tags." /> <meta name="revised information" content="last updated time" /> </head> <body> <p>TutorialsPoint WebSite</p> </body> </html>
自动刷新
<meta> 标签用于在给定持续时间后自动刷新网页。在 <meta> 标签中提到特定时间后,网页必须自动刷新。
示例
以下是在 <meta> 标签中包含刷新属性值的示例。
<!DOCTYPE html> <html> <head> <meta name="keywords about" content="Meta Tags, Metadata" /> <meta name="description" content="Knowing about Meta Tags." /> <meta name="revised about" content="Tutorials" /> <meta http-equiv="refresh" content="8" /> <body> <p>TutorialsPoint WebSite</p> </body> </html>
提及网页作者
如果我们想提及网页作者,我们使用 <meta> 标签。
示例
以下是在 <meta> 标签中包含作者姓名作为属性值的示例。
<!DOCTYPE html> <html> <head> <meta name="keywords used " content="Meta Tags, Metadata" /> <meta name="description about" content="Meta tags." /> <meta name="author" content="Bhanu Priya" /> </head> <body> <p>TutorialsPoint WebSite</p> </body> </html>
数据结构
网络
关系数据库管理系统 (RDBMS)
操作系统
Java
iOS
HTML
CSS
Android
Python
C 语言编程
C++
C#
MongoDB
MySQL
Javascript
PHP